36得票10回答
PHP简写语法概述

我已经学习PHP编程多年了,但从未学习过任何简写方式。有时我会在代码中遇到简写,但很难阅读,因此我想学习语言中存在的不同简写方式,以便能够阅读它并开始通过使用它来节省时间/行数,但我似乎找不到全面的所有简写方式的概述。 谷歌搜索几乎只显示if / else语句的简写,但我知道一定不止这些。 ...

24得票5回答
在PHP中,是否有一种简便的方法来将一个变量与多个值进行比较?

基本上我想知道是否有办法缩短类似这样的东西:if ($variable == "one" || $variable == "two" || $variable == "three") 以这种方式编写代码,可以在不重复变量和运算符的情况下,将变量与多个值进行测试或比较。例如,以下示例可能会有所帮...

11得票3回答
使用键值对作为参数

简单。如果我使用:public void Add(params int[] values) 然后我可以这样使用:Add(1, 2, 3, 4); 但是现在我要处理键值对!我有一个KeyValue类来将整数链接到字符串值。所以我从以下内容开始:public void Add(params Key...

19得票3回答
在PHP中,使用简写条件语句根据另一个变量的存在来定义一个变量

基本上,我希望能够定义一个变量作为一个东西,除非那个东西不存在。我发誓在某个地方看到过一种类似于以下内容的简写条件语句:$var=$_GET["var"] || "default"; 但我找不到任何正确的文档来做这件事,而且老实说,可能是在我看到它的地方使用了JS或ASP之类的东西。我理解以上...

14得票6回答
使用返回时的PHP Shorthand If/Else

有几种简洁的方式可以在PHP中编写缩写。 不太常见但最短的例子: !isset( $search_order ) && $search_order = 'ASC'; 更常见但略长的方法: !isset( $search_order ) ? $search_order ...

9得票3回答
是否有HTML的速记版本可用?

我记得几个月前读过一篇关于HTML的速记版或扩展的文章。它的目的是通过删除结束标签显著缩短HTML代码,可能还允许某种循环。我现在想使用它,但我似乎不记得它叫什么。 在网上搜索,我发现了Haml,但Haml语法看起来不像我从文章中记得的示例。文章中的语法使用了右箭头符号,这是一种替代缩进的方...

12得票2回答
PHP简写if{} else if{} else{}

有没有可能为PHP编写一个简短的if、ELSE IF、else语句。 if / else很清楚,但如果我想要使用elseif,除了switch之外还有一种缩写的方式吗?if ($typeArray == 'date'){ echo 'date'; } else if($typeArr...

11得票2回答
Ruby中"return x if x"的简写方式

我喜欢 Ruby 的一点是你可以用最短的方式表达事物。 我知道当赋值时可以这样做:x ||= a # instead of x = a unless x # which is x = x || a 是否有一个类似于 return 的模拟形式?# instead of return x if ...

17得票1回答
CSS边框简写当每个边框具有不同宽度时

您好, 当边框具有不同宽度时,边框的简写方式是什么? 我尝试过这样:border:1px solid black, 2px solid black, 3px solid black, 4px solid black; 而且这个: border:1px 2px 3px 4px, solid,...

9得票10回答
在JavaScript中如何对百万和千位数进行四舍五入?

我正在尝试将大数字四舍五入。例如,如果我有这个数字: 12,645,982 我想要将其四舍五入并显示为: 13百万 或者,如果我有这个数字: 1,345 我想要将其四舍五入并显示为: 1千 我该如何在JavaScript或jQuery中实现?